Structural transformations of economic activity in Ukraine

Abstract

Тhe article presents an analytical assessment of structural changes by type of economic activity, presents the main characteristics of dynamic processes of development and slowdown of sectors of the economy of Ukraine. The risks of structural transformations that are accompanied by potentially negative consequences of deindustrialization in developed and developing countries with emerging economic systems are highlighted. The distribution of economic sectors and types of economic activity taking into account creative industries is presented. The experience of international practice of sectoral taxonomy distribution in financial and market research is emphasized. It is noted that the current state of economic activities in the business environment reach the latest stage of socio-economic cooperation, so today the theory of three sectors of economic activity has been improved by clarifying and highlighting the system of exchange and knowledge economy, digital processes, culture and research. in itself the creative industry. The article describes the components of the creative industry. Indicators of the concentration of employment by type of economic activity and structural changes in the accumulation of gross value added are given. The positions of leaders and those who are declining on the concentration of value added in the sectoral structure of Ukraine's economy are indicated. The indicators of sectoral advancement in the structure of value added by types of economic activity of Ukraine are calculated and illustrated. The reasons for the slowdown in value added in the processing industry and the risk position of agriculture are given. Systematization and concentration of efforts on a single strategic course of the country's development in order to prevent economic risks in the business environment is proposed.
